About Us
Thank you for visiting our webpage! We seek to enable, connect, and protect the research community by:
- Providing process-oriented training for research compliance
- Cataloguing a central library of research compliance resources, and
- Connecting the research community with different administrative specialists

Brent Eisenbarth is a Research Compliance Associate at University of North Carolina. He supports both the daily operations of the Export Compliance program and training initiatives across Research Compliance services. To this end, Brent strives to develop training around research processes for the campus community. Brent is passionate about research stewardship and education: as a former K-12 educator, he has worked in North Carolina public schools and abroad. Twice a Tar Heel, Brent holds a master’s degree in Linguistics and an undergraduate degree in Comparative Literature and Hispanic Linguistics. He is currently completing a doctorate in Spanish Linguistics.
